Who lives here

Census 2020 · Kallang planning area
Age profile
In Kallang, 12% of residents are under 15 and 21% are 65 or older.

Household income
34.6% of Kallang households earn $10,000 or more a month (gross, from work).

Dwelling mix
79% of Kallang households live in HDB flats; 20.1% in condominiums or landed homes.

Household size
54% of Kallang households are one or two people; 2-person households are the most common.

In education
Of Kallang residents currently in education, 23.5% attend polytechnic or university.

Commute to work
60.3% of working Kallang residents commute by public transport; 24.6% drive or ride.
